PURPOSE: To execute coincidence of laser beams in a short time by multiplexing each of two or more laser beams by a direction correcting means which is capable of moving them two-dimensionally, and irradiating it to a pinhole through a lens of positive power.
CONSTITUTION: Laser beams 1a, 2a are emitted from two laser light emitting devices 1, 2, respectively, and as for the laser beam 1a of them, the direction is corrected by the first direction correcting means 4, and thereafter, the direction is changed by a mirror 6, and said beam is made incident to a polarized beam splitter 7 functioning as an optical multiplexing means. On the other hand, the laser beam 2a is a P wave when it is emitted from the laser light emitting device 2, but it is changed to an S wave by a 1/2 wavelength plate 3, made incident to the polarized beam splitter 7 after its direction has been corrected by the second direction correcting means 5, and the two laser beams 1a, 2a are multiplexed by this polarized beam splitter 7.
